Want to share in the profits? Try our 50/50 Program!
Some of our larger customers asked for a solution to lower their costs associated with testing and repairing their hard drives. They didn't want to have to pay the testing fee for drives that failed or were not repairable.
We listened to their suggestions and the 50/50 Program was born. Customers love it so much the 50/50 Program now accounts for 90% of our overall business. It works for them and it can work for you too!
Whether you only have a handfull of bad drives or thousands, here is how it works:
- * Send us your hard drives. Each drive should be packed in separator type foam bulk boxes or wrapped in bubble pack. If you send them loose packed or in Gaylord boxes, you will have a very high failure rate due to physical damage during shipment. All factory seals and boards must be intact.
- * DriveGen will clean, test and repair your drives at our expense. Success rates can range from 0-100% depending on the type of drives you send to how they have been handled and packaged. Unrepairable drives are kept by DriveGen and used for spare parts.
- * Upon completion of the repairs, we ship you half the good drives and keep the other half to cover our costs in testing and repairing the drives. In case of an odd number split, you get the extra drive.
